Laser engraving helps a variety of materials, including most metals, alloys, wooden and plastics. For metals, a particular sort of excessive-density laser must be used. Metals are naturally resistant to heat, so standard lasers won’t work. Instead, a special excessive-density laser should be used. The excessive-density laser creates radiation on the surface of the object, thus producing important heat that melts the thing. Wooden and plastics, however, could be engraved using typical lasers. Wooden and plastics aren’t resistant to heat, so they require less energy to engrave than metals and alloys.

Solid acrylic is made by pouring liquid acrylic within the space between a set of tempered glass sheets. A rubber gasket of a specific thickness is inserted between the sheets to outline the desired thickness. In the meantime, the monomer solidifies and hardens into an acrylic polymer sheet.When engraved, cast acrylic transitions to a frosty materials that’s wanted in many customization functions. It can be molded into completely different sizes and styles and is usually used to make awards, because of its good optical quality.
